Mobile bank for towns and villages

by isleofman.com 9th October 2014
Island towns and villages should find out early next year whether they’ll be visited by a new mobile bank.

The facility will operate in places around the Islandm, allowing customers to pay in cheques, withdraw cash and collect foreign currency.

It’ll be on the road after Isle of Man Bank branches in Onchan, Ballasalla and Prospect Terrace in Douglas close next February.

Managing Director Bill Shimmins says it could also visit Kirk Michael and Laxey, where branches have also closed over the past two years.Clip 1
